§ 50-61-119 — Violation Of Chapter A Misdemeanor
50-61-119 . Violation of chapter a misdemeanor.
(1)Any person failing, neglecting, or refusing to comply with any of the provisions of this chapter shall be deemed guilty of a misdemeanor and shall be punished by a fine of not less than $50.
(2)Each day's failure to comply with any of the provisions of this chapter, after the expiration of the time stipulated in the written notice provided for herein, shall constitute a separate offense.

Legislative History
En. Sec. 10, Ch. 279, L. 1947; R.C.M. 1947, 69-1809(part).
